Scranton City Limits, Sometime in 2013 by darjeelingandcoke
Jim’s spent his adult life failing to escape Scranton.

He’s tried to leave three times before, and always ended up right where he started.

This time, he’s getting out for good.

Because everything that ever pulled him back is coming with him.

Because Pam is riding shotgun, making faces at their kids in the backseat.

Jim leaves Scranton four times. Three for himself, one for them.

Now he comes back again for her. For his little girl who is somehow in the driver’s seat, bickering with her brother about the fastest way to Grandma and Grandpa’s.

They make pro/con lists about Penn State and Fordham and Canisius while Pam stares out the window. She sniffles once, quietly, listening to their babies.

He wants to tell her they’ll never really be gone, that their hearts will always pull them back.

Instead he hooks his pinky with hers and brings her hand to his lips.

Phil notices from shotgun, and rolls his eyes.
